Crime overview

Ellerthwaite Road area has the 45th highest crime rate of 104 local areas in Bowness and Lyth , and the 327th highest crime rate of 770 local areas in Westmorland and Furness .

Compared with the surrounding streets, this postcode does not stand out as either a particular hotspot or an unusually safe pocket. Crime levels in the neighbouring output areas are broadly in line with this area.

The overall crime rate in the area around Ellerthwaite Road (LA23 2BS) in the last 12 months was 42.6 per 1,000 residents and was 46.5% lower than the Bowness and Lyth average (79.6 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 9 offences recorded. The least common crime was Drugs with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Other theft 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.

Violent crimes totalled 9 (≈ 31.9 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 50.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-62.8%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Ellerthwaite Road (LA23 2BS),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Woodland Close, where police recorded 13 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Prince'S Road (8 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
